The bathroom remodeling market for Brookville, Kansas, is almost entirely serviced by contractors based in Wichita and the surrounding metropolitan area. As a small, rural community, there is minimal local competition. Homeowners in Brookville should expect to pay travel fees for contractors, which can add 5-15% to project costs. The quality of available services is high, as they are provided by established Wichita companies with robust reputations. Competition among these regional providers is strong, which helps maintain reasonable pricing. For a standard full bathroom remodel in this region, homeowners can expect a typical price range of $10,000 - $25,000, depending on the scale of the project, materials selected, and the extent of plumbing/electrical work required. Accessibility modifications and luxury walk-in shower installations can push costs toward the higher end of this spectrum.

Brookville experiences hot, humid summers and cold winters with significant temperature swings, which can cause materials to expand and contract. We recommend choosing moisture-resistant flooring like porcelain tile or luxury vinyl plank over solid hardwood, which can warp. Proper ventilation is also critical to combat humidity and prevent mold; ensure your remodel includes a high-quality, correctly sized exhaust fan vented to the outside.

While interior remodels can be done year-round, late spring through early fall is often ideal in Brookville. This avoids potential delays from severe winter weather that can affect contractor travel and material deliveries. Scheduling during this period also allows for better ventilation by opening windows during painting or when using adhesives and sealants that require proper airflow to cure.
Always ask for proof of licensing, insurance, and local references you can actually contact. Check with the Rice County offices for any complaint history. Given the close-knit nature of our community, word-of-mouth recommendations are invaluable—ask neighbors or local hardware stores. Also, look for contractors with established physical addresses in the region, as they have a vested interest in maintaining their local reputation.
